Output 61f76e8cc83a5ea8d7febf6453249707bb8e224a4425bfc5a105752fb7f66b23:21

value
2757669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00722f4780aee3c1a012646ed6a8162bded8038 OP_EQUAL
address
3N7ZqNP6f1zJapYvoYunaUSDqhAMTGybwq
transaction
61f76e8cc83a5ea8d7febf6453249707bb8e224a4425bfc5a105752fb7f66b23